Primary Purpose and Function The Security Officer is responsible for providing professional security services at an assigned location with a primary focus on observing and reporting . Duties may include monitoring and reporting activity, conducting foot, vehicle, golf cart, and/or bicycle patrols, reporting suspicious activity or persons, preparing detailed incident reports and Daily Activity Reports (DARs), enforcing post orders and site rules, and responding appropriately to emergency situations requiring security assistance. Essential Functions and Responsibilities Execute security services in accordance with the Post Order Manual, company policies, procedures, and direction from SMSSI Management. Conduct foot, vehicle, golf cart, and/or bicycle patrols as assigned. Identify and report security threats, unsafe conditions, hazards, suspicious activity, and emergency situations. Maintain a professional and courteous presence while providing excellent customer service. Write detailed, accurate, and legible incident reports and Daily Activity Reports. Follow all site-specific policies, procedures, rules, and regulations. Respond to incidents in accordance with post orders and the Company's Use of Force Policy. Notify appropriate supervisors, management, emergency personnel, or other designated individuals when required. Maintain acceptable attendance and adhere to company grooming and appearance standards. Participate in all required company and site-specific orientations and training programs. Perform additional security, customer service, or support functions as directed by a supervisor or requested by the client. Minimum Qualifications High school diploma or equivalent preferred. Must possess a valid California Guard Card as required by the State of California. Must successfully complete a background investigation as a condition of employment. Additional background screening, testing, or procedures may be required by the client. Must maintain all required licenses, registrations, and certifications in active status. A valid California Driver's License and clean driving record may be required for assignments involving vehicle or golf cart patrols. Reliable transportation to and from the assigned work location is required. Ability to write clear, concise, and accurate reports. Strong customer service and communication skills. Ability to professionally interact with residents, guests, clients, employees, and the public. Ability to exercise good judgment, remain calm under pressure, and effectively de-escalate situations. Professional appearance, conduct, and grooming are required. Ability to take initiative, prioritize responsibilities, and work independently.
